Aurora Diagnostics Database Administrator Salary

The average Aurora Diagnostics Database Administrator earns an estimated $92,937 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$85,216 with a $7,720 bonus. Aurora Diagnostics' Database Administrator compensation is $8,987 more than the US average for a Database Administrator. Database Administrator salaries at Aurora Diagnostics can range from $41,000 - $240,000.

The IT Department at Aurora Diagnostics earns $5,513 more on average than the Finance Department.
